This study was a clinical trial to investigate the effects of Short Foot Exercise (SFE) and standard physical therapy on knee muscle tone, knee pain and function, balance ability, and quality of life in adults with flexible flat feet and knee pain.
This study aims to determine whether strengthening foot intrinsic muscles through SFE can reduce knee pain, improve muscle function, enhance balance, and improve quality of life in individuals with flexible flatfoot. Results may provide evidence-based rehabilitation strategies for managing knee pain in these patients.

| Label | Type | Description | Intervention Names |
|---|---|---|---|
| Short Foot Exercise + Conventional Physical Therapy | Experimental | Participants in this group will receive Short Foot Exercise (SFE) combined with Conventional Physical Therapy for four weeks. This intervention combination aims to determine whether Short Foot Exercise, in addition to conventional physical therapy, provides greater improvements in knee pain, muscle tone, balance, and quality of life compared to physical therapy alone. |
|
| Conventional Physical Therapy | Active Comparator | Participants in this group will receive Conventional Physical Therapy only for four weeks. This control group serves as a baseline comparator, allowing researchers to assess whether adding Short Foot Exercise to conventional therapy provides additional benefits for knee pain, muscle function, balance, and quality of life. |
